May 30, 2004.The
Great nigritude ultramarine Massacree!
The story written during the time of the contest between some of the top guns
of the Search Engine Optimization (SEO) industry around the world to manipulate
a website into top position in the Google search results for the keywords "nigritude
ultramarine". This search term went in three weeks from total obscurity in
the Google index to around half a million search results. You can watch some of
the techniques and players from the murky world of SEO breaking surface to the
public view.
